The Process/Industrial Engineer will develop, optimize and oversee manufacturing processes to enhance efficiency, reduce costs and ensure high-quality production. This role involves working closely with production teams, conducting process analysis and implementing improvements to meet organizational goals’
ESSENTIAL DUTIES and/or RESPONSIBILITIES:
The essential functions of the job include, but are not limited to the following:
- Collaborate with production and engineering teams to evaluate current manufacturing practices and identify opportunities for improvement, including cost reduction, throughput increase, and workflow efficiency.
- Perform value stream mapping, time studies, capacity analysis, layout/production flow analysis, and document standard work in a high volume, high variation facility, to identify wastes.
- Analyze product specifications and performance requirements to determine process and tooling designs and costs for new product and confirm manufacturing capabilities, including feasibility review, PFMEA, and process validation.
- Calculate production capacity and coordinate with production and quality teams on APQP and production planning.
- Assist the Accounting department with the analysis of production-related cost variance.
- Assist the EHS department with the analysis and improvement of job safety through ergonomic risk identification and reduction.
- Develop solutions, including the design and implementation of Lean Manufacturing principles, to improve operational efficiencies and meet Quality, Delivery, and Cost goals.
- Drive the projects to increase productivity, reduce lead-time, improve quality, and cost savings, including the design review and approval process for related capital investments.
- Design, redesign, and enhance layout, workflow, and tool designs to minimize waste, optimize throughput and yield, and enhance ergonomics in the workplace.
- Communicate with management and other personnel to develop production and design standards
- Determine metrics and create dashboards to monitor progress and effectively communicate with management
- Develop and maintain standard labor hours, cycle time and takt time data
- Maintains and updates Bills of Materials, routings, and standard cost.
- Develop and implement quality control procedures to resolve production problems or minimize costs
- Enhance/develop Standardized Operating Procedures and support the training of production staff.
- Provide the necessary tools and fixtures for production and ensure they are utilized properly to maintain the required work rate and yield.
- Provide Operations with the necessary support and guidance for improving utilization of resources and cost reduction projects
- Perform other work-related tasks as required and assigned.
